Qwest Pontoons

St. Louis, Michigan, United States

Qwest Pontoons manufactures pontoon boats across five classes: the M-Class with dual digital displays and premium sound systems, the L-Class balancing luxury and affordability, the E-Class as an entry-level option, and the C-Class in compact 14', 16', and 18' lengths. Boats feature fiberglass seating, Q3 Hull technology for stability, and multiple layout options including Cruise, Lanai, Pro Sport, RLS, Splash Pad, and XRE designs. The company has been building pontoons for over 50 years.

Is Qwest Pontoons a fit for a high-ticket store?

No dealer program is published on their site, which is normal for manufacturers who keep terms off the public web. You would be approaching them cold, so lead with your niche and existing sales rather than asking for a price list.

No MAP policy is listed, so expect price competition from other dealers and plan your margin with that in mind.

How to become a dealer for Qwest Pontoons

  1. 1. Check the fit. Confirm their price range and product types match the store you are building, and that the margin supports paid traffic.
  2. 2. Look legitimate first. Most brands want a real website, a business email on your own domain, and a resale certificate before they approve a dealer.
  3. 3. Reach the right person. A dealer application sent to a generic info address usually stalls. Named contacts move faster.
  4. 4. Ask about MAP. Knowing whether the brand enforces minimum advertised pricing tells you whether your margin is protected from being undercut.
